Transaction 876730d91fc703afb05c7f9498fb2f592419de4e34f7825ef14a59cb50e1d056

1 Input
2 Outputs
  • 876730d91fc703afb05c7f9498fb2f592419de4e34f7825ef14a59cb50e1d056:0
  • value  188369
    address  1HEh2CZV6GUTbTVHXjqwCPAF6MrquW2TZ5
  • 876730d91fc703afb05c7f9498fb2f592419de4e34f7825ef14a59cb50e1d056:1
  • value  291174
    address  1NGrfdEBDvzz1sbzFixZGEbyP8QSa4auG2